I loved the original set of Pokémon (#1-151) from Red/Blue/Yellow. Plus you could Hyper Beam everything to death quite easily. smile

The Gold/Silver/Crystal set was a bit of a disappointment to me. The Pokémon seemed bland and uninspired. I know many people disagree with that, but those were my feelings. Plus, the introduction of new types (ie. steel and dark) set a bad precedent. Fortunately, newer games didn't continue to add more types. Also, the "super effective" and "not very effective" tables got reworked, so I had to go and rememorize it all over again. On the other hand, it also added breeding a holdable items. These added a lot of strategy into the competitive game, and were much appreciated.

Ruby/Sapphire/Emerald were a big improvement over the previous generations. The new abilities (ie. Intimidate, Levitate, etc.) made Pokémon seem more different from each other than they previously had. Also, the limit on EVs made competitive play change for the better once again. The interface was also streamlined, and the new Pokémon designs seemed in some ways very similar to the first 151, which were my favourite. All in all, a welcome addition to the series.

I have not played Diamond/Pearl yet (I need to justify spending more money on a DS first), but what I do know of it (which is, admittedly, very little), I like. Rather than the stat used for attack power (ie. attack vs. sp. attack) being chosen solely by the type (ie. water, ghost), it is determined by the move itself. Gyarados is finally useful again, because he has some non-special water attacks! Woohoo!

Anyway, I really like the Pokémon series. I hope it stays around for a long time, yet.
